Transaction 73ed81553f1a9451bf3f719949eb4d38f453974234add78704979087f169cea5

127 Input
2 Outputs
  • 73ed81553f1a9451bf3f719949eb4d38f453974234add78704979087f169cea5:0
  • value  3836554587
    address  3CcywcQBZUNMi7JyfoZ8oPMWvJ8gaj5Rwn
  • 73ed81553f1a9451bf3f719949eb4d38f453974234add78704979087f169cea5:1
  • value  987997
    address  3JYKFR3r7VUJAR2rbViEBggt6RPuWmotnn